Some considerations on the design pattern of water conservancy model connection when contacting Infosphere streams and OpenMI

Source: Internet
Author: User
Tags spl

From the first chapter of the OpenMI development technology and application of the general model interface for time series calculation, I think that the flow data processing mode of infosphere streams just can meet the needs of this model/data docking.

The first is the problem of standardization, such as SPL, we design the data type, the model (including its computational core "may be developed by different languages and different people", as the adapter middleware "responsible for the compute core interface repackaged as a platform interface") as the operator in SPL, The connection between models is considered to be an input-output port between the operator "includes modules that convert the data of the compute cores into a platform data format", which requires a standard interface for centralized management and analysis of SPS-like management systems and communication between them.

As a result, the design difficulty of building synergies between the various models and working together can be reduced and should also meet the needs of the project. What developers need to do is "Customize operator" ("You can make simple customizations with existing SPL-like languages, you can implement the kernel in a different language, and develop and package as native operator as Infosphere supported C + +" or use the standard operator "packaged model" in the toolkit we designed to build and connect the model.

Found that the Water Conservancy project is actually a lot of application requirements and flow data scenarios are very similar, such as the need for historical data analysis, we can also introduce the concept of window.

In fact, I do not know the feasibility of such an idea, after all, Infosphere streams is IBM's Daniel has been in the development of a few years before the product.

Some considerations on the design pattern of water conservancy model connection when contacting Infosphere streams and OpenMI

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.